Transaction 9e311138703ecd2b4cc5866fec275932a2339f51e6e2e8fbaa477c5a27ea6e54
1 Input
1 Output
-
9e311138703ecd2b4cc5866fec275932a2339f51e6e2e8fbaa477c5a27ea6e54:0
- value
- 10869061
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d03672eb43c78764f87ceca322cd724027d6e397 OP_EQUAL
- address
- 3LfwhcwkWfn9qQUxTyLzuLN23F6uv84kvA